Tottenham Hotspur Hire Harry Redknapp As Manager After Firing Juande Ramos

Ramos had led Spurs to their worst ever start to a league season and had acknowledged that his job was under threat.

Tottenham sporting director Damien Comolli and first-team coaches Gus Poyet and Marcos Alvarez have also left their positions.

Redknapp, who last season led Pompey to the FACup, said the south coast club would receive £5m from Spurs for his services.

The 61-year-old, speaking to Sky Sports News in the early hours of the morning, said: "It's going to be done tonight, it will all be sorted out and by tomorrow morning I should be in place."

He added: "It's a great opportunity for me. It's a big club, Tottenham.

"I love Portsmouth and I loved my time there, we had some fantastic success and I'd never been happier.

"But it's a great deal for Portsmouth, £5m for me, and it's a chance for me to get on and see what I can do."

Of the fee being paid to Pompey, he said: "I think the club in all honesty needed the money - things are tight."

Development squad coach Clive Allen and youth team manager Alex Inglethorpe will take charge of the Spurs squad for today's Premier League clash with Bolton at White Hart Lane.

Spurs fired Ramos exactly a year after Martin Jol was dumped.

Tottenham chairman Daniel Levy was not satisfied with Jol's top-five finishes, wanting the club to clinch a lucrative Champions League berth by breaking into the top four.

He believed Ramos, who had back-to-back UEFA Cup triumphs with Sevilla, could take Spurs to the next level.

It took the Spaniard just four months to win the League Cup in February - Tottenham's first trophy since 1999 - but that triumph did not provide the launchpad to a glorious new era that fans longed for.

After Ramos masterminded that victory over Chelsea at Wembley, Spurs won just three Premier League matches - and not one this season.

Sporting director Comolli has been blamed for his poor command of Tottenham's transfer activity. The club has sold highly-rated strikers Robbie Keane, Dimitar Berbatov and Jermain Defoe, who is now at Portsmouth.
